Figure 12. Influence of intra-ventral tegmental area (VTA) injection of the presynaptic GABAB receptor antagonist CGP36216 on intra-VTA injected morphine-induced conditioned place preference (CPP) in rats.

Figure 12.

(A) Schematic representations of injection cannula tips in the VTA of rats used in data analyses. Numbers indicate coordinates relative to bregma. (B) A schematic of the experimental design for CPP and administration of drugs. (C) Influence of the presynaptic GABAB receptor antagonist CGP36216 on morphine-induced CPP in rats. Averaged CPP score of preconditioning and postconditioning in different groups (n = 6 rats in the every group; *p < 0.05, intra-VTA injection of morphine group compared with intra-VTA injection of saline group, #p < 0.05, intra-VTA injection of morphine plus CGP36216 group compared with intra-VTA injection of morphine group). Data are shown as the mean ±s.e.m.
